Determination of Sr/Ca ratio in teeth samples by photoactivation analysis

Abstract (EN)
There are alkaline earth metals present in the structure of teeth like strontium (Sr), calcium (Ca), barium (Ba) and magnesium (Mg). The Sr/Ca ratio is a frequently used parameter of these alkali metals. The ratios of strontium (Sr) and calcium (Ca) elements which are found abundantly in teeth will have benefits in biological, archeological and anthropological studies. Besides, this study is expected to provide an insight on health issues like eating habits -therefore welfare levels-of people within different time frames, effects of breastfeeding, environmental influence on disease and nutritional status, determination of age-race, evaluation of teeth quality, and evaluation of treatment success of teeth recovery. Our aim in this thesis study is to determine the ratios of strontium (Sr) and calcium (Ca) elements in human teeth samples of different ages, and investigate the effects of nutrition attitudes and age on Sr/Ca ratios. Teeth samples will be collected from the patients of Akdeniz University Faculty of Dentistry. The collected samples and standards (SrO and CaO) will be irradiated for a specific period of time under high energy photons with a clinical linear accelerator (cLINAC) of 18 MeV bremsstrahlung energy to achieve photo activation. Afterwards, the samples and standards will be analyzed with gamma spectroscopic analysis method using an HPGe detector system. Photo activation analysis, a non-destructive method, will be used for the first time associated with medical sciences in our country. As a result of this thesis study, it has been concluded that photoactivation analysis method is a suitable method for the determination of Sr/Ca ratios in teeth samples. A database on Sr/Ca ratios has been formed for the first time in Turkey. This database will also set an example for future studies. As a result of data analysis, it has been obtained that Sr/Ca ratio has a more pronounced effect in age category of 12-18 compared with other age categories. Moreover, the effect of beef consumption on the Sr/Ca ratio has been examined, and it has been established that the contribution of the beef consumption in the range of 12-18 age to the Sr/Ca ratio is higher than the one in other age ranges. Finally, the relationship between the fizzy drink and Sr/Ca ratio has been searched, and it has been seen that the fizzy drink consumption in the 12-18 age category also plays an important role on the determination of the Sr/Ca ratio when compared with the other age categories.
